Prokaryotes are organisms that consist of a single prokaryotic cell. Eukaryotic cells are found in plants, animals, fungi, and protists. They range from 10–100 μm in diameter, and their DNA is contained within a membrane-bound nucleus. Eukaryotes are organisms containing eukaryotic cells.

Carrying capacity refers to the maximum population size of a species/population in a particular habitat. The carrying capacity depends on abiotic (e.g., shelter, water) and biotic factors (e.g., food, presence of mates). According to the evolutionary theory, individuals better adapted to their environments are more likely to survive and reproduce (i.e., produce more offspring) than other members of the same species. These 'better adapted' individuals will have more chances to pass their 'beneficial alleles' to the next generation.

Gene pool is the collection of all the gene and various allelic form of those gene within a population.

Variation naturally occurs among the gene of members of the same species that interbreed.

Gene pool It is therefore the total number of gene of all the members among the population of a particular species. Gene pool is used to determine the level of mutation, variation, genetic diversity among members of a population.
